Fajun Chen wrote:
> Yasha Okshtein wrote:
>> I need to send soft and/or hard resets from userspace.
> 
>>> Actually, you can do it by requesting manual rescan of the SCSI host.
>>> "echo - - - > /sys/class/scsi_host/hostX/scan"
> 
> I've been using this approach to spin up a PATA drive. However,  I
> have not figured out a way to return user scan result from kernel.
> For instance, how can I tell if the scan failed at reset or Identify
> Device from user space?

Hmm... As it currently stands, you cannot.
